Two clubs emerge as front runners for Newcastle transfer

Juventus and Liverpool appear to be the two main clubs interested in signing Moussa Sissoko from Newcastle, according to ESPN FC sources close to the Magpies.

Juve are bracing themselves to losing Paul Pogba after it has been reported that Manchester United and the French playmaker have agreed personal terms in preparation for a transfer fee being agreed between the two clubs. A first offer of €101m is believed to have been rejected by the Serie A champions from United for Pogba but a second bid  closer to the €125m demanded by the Italian club could seal a transfer.

In light of this, Juventus have looked at Sissoko as a potential replacement but the player has already expressed an interest in staying in England. ESPN  FC says that Liverpool manager Jurgen Klopp is a keen admirer of Sissoko but after the Reds agreed a £25m fee for Sissoko’s teammate Georginio Wijnaldum, it’s unlikely they will make a double swoop.
